Jennifer Lopez Believes ‘It’s Truly Meant To Be’ With Ben Affleck As They Spent Thanksgiving Together

Despite the challenges of their busy schedules, Lopez and Affleck's relationship is still going strong.

Jennifer Lopez and Ben Affleck enjoyed Thanksgiving this year as a couple. However, after a busy fall spent shooting upcoming projects, Lopez, 52, was finally able to take some time off to spend Thanksgiving with (Jennifer Lopez current boyfriend) Affleck, 49, and her kids, twins Max and Emme, whom she shares with ex-husband Marc Anthony.

Lopez and Affleck spent the day in Los Angeles, where Lopez flew in to celebrate the holiday after filming the Netflix thriller The Mother in Vancouver this fall. While Affleck joined Lopez for Thanksgiving festivities at her home, he also celebrated the day with his own children. The Batman actor (Ben Affleck Batman) shares daughters Violet, 15, and Seraphina, 12, and son Samuel, 9, with ex-wife Jennifer Garner.

Meanwhile, Lopez returned to L.A. after an “intense” few weeks. “Jennifer flew back to L.A. from Vancouver to celebrate Thanksgiving with her kids and Ben,” the source tells the People. “The last few weeks have been intense for her.” However, Lopez’s trip comes less than a week after the singer performed her new single On My Way at the 2021 AMAs.

Jennifer Lopez recently released the track last week as part of her new movie, Marry Me, which is set to release on February 11, 2022. “This song is about pushing through old mistakes and finding your destiny,” Lopez told fans while performing On My Way for the first time at Global Citizen Live in September.

Meanwhile, the source adds it hasn’t been easy for Lopez to be working in Canada this fall away from her loved ones, but the Hustlers star is looking forward to some well-deserved time off. “It’s been hard for her to be away from her kids and Ben,” the source explains. “She is very much looking forward to a short break.”

Despite the challenges of their busy schedules, Lopez and Affleck’s relationship is still going strong. “They are doing really well. Jennifer loves being with Ben. She feels it’s truly meant to be,” said the source. Affleck and Lopez are looking forward to spending Christmas together with their families.
